General Overview:
Ryerson University changed its name to Toronto Metropolitan University in April 2022.
Toronto Metropolitan University has a wide-variety of programs that participate in exchanges.
As an exchange student, one can study at Toronto Metropolitan University for one or two semesters while remaining enrolled at their home university. The credits are eligible to be transferred back.

Eligibility Criteria:
- Completed at least one academic year with a full course load at the home university
- Have a minimum grade point average (GPA) of 2.5 or 70% equivalent
- Be able to conduct written and group work in English. All courses at Toronto Metropolitan University are in English. There is no need to submit proof of English proficiency
Courses and Grading:
- All exchange students to Toronto Metropolitan University must first be nominated by their home university to participate in exchange.
- If you are accepted, you will receive an initial acceptance email, followed by an official Offer of Admissions letter that you can use to apply for any immigration documents
- Toronto Metropolitan University has two semesters. The fall semester runs from September to December. The Winter Semester runs from January to May. One can choose to come for one semester or one whole academic year.
- Exchange students must select one Toronto Metropolitan University undergraduate program. Exchange students are required to take a minimum of four courses and a maximum of six courses.
- Students should choose 8-10 courses per semester to allow for flexibility during the enrolment process.
Housing, Accommodation and Transport:
- Exchange students are responsible for arranging their own housing while at Toronto Metropolitan University. The majority of exchange students at Toronto Metropolitan University stay off-campus.
- Full-Year Students (Sept to May) can apply to live in an on-campus residence. On-campus housing costs range from $1600 - $2600 CAD per month.

Visa Requirements:
- To enter Canada as an exchange student, one will require documentation that can be obtained through an online application or from a Visa Office located in a Canadian Embassy, Consulate, or High Commission in one’s home country or elsewhere.
